FAQs for finding a pre-k near you in Richmond, CA
What are the benefits of sending my child to a pre-k near me in Richmond, CA?
Pre-k programs in Richmond, CA offer an opportunity to introduce your child to school activities, develop social skills, and foster an enthusiasm for learning. Early exposure to education, including math, science, and language arts provides pre-k students with important foundations for the rest of their academic career. Pre-k also teaches kids important life skills such as sharing and caring for others and independence from home. Many parents find pre-k essential to developing the necessary skills to succeed in a classroom setting!
What questions should I ask when researching a pre-k near me in Richmond, CA?
We recommend checking whether pre-k is mandatory or voluntary in Richmond, CA, as well as reviewing pre-k curriculum at your top choices to make sure it meets your child's needs. You should be prepared to ask questions around the staff's qualifications, safety standards, extracurricular activities and hours of operation, and of course, tuition costs.
What will my child do at pre-k near me in Richmond, CA?
Many parents believe pre-k is an important step for young learners, teaching them essential education and social skills. The pre-k curriculum near you in Richmond, CA typically includes activities such as creative expression, physical development, emergent reading and pre-math/counting lessons. Socially, students are encouraged to practice problem solving and to develop positive relationships with their peers. All pre-k classes provide developmentally appropriate learning experiences tailored to each age level of young children, and each center will have their own approach.
